Analysis of the recorded activity

During March 1989, 3 earthquakes were recorded near Izu Islands. Magnitudes ranged from 4.1 to 4.9, with an average of 4.6; depths ranged from 33.0 to 446.6 km, averaging 299.0 km. Activity extended from Tuesday, March 7, 1989 to Thursday, March 30, 1989 UTC.
